What can I see and do near Harumi Wharf?
National Museum of Emerging Science and Innovation, teamLab Borderless: MORI Building DIGITAL ART MUSEUM and Mori Art Museum feature captivating exhibits. Tokyo Imperial Palace, Sensoji Temple and Hamarikyu Gardens are monuments to see when you're exploring the area around Harumi Wharf. You can catch a show at Shiki Theatre JIYU, Tokyo Garden Theater and Mielparque Tokyo.
How can I get to Harumi Wharf?
With so many transport options, seeing all of the area near Harumi Wharf is easy. Walk to nearby metro stations like Tsukiji Station, Shintomicho Station and Tsukijishijo Station. To explore the surrounding area, ride one of the trains from Hatchobori Station or Bakurochou Station.
